Terrain Clearing in Cumming, GA
Terrain clearing services involve removing trees, brush, rocks, and other obstructions to prepare a property for development, landscaping, or maintenance. These services are often requested for projects such as building new structures, installing driveways, creating open lawn spaces, or managing overgrown land.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of clearing needed, the types of equipment used, and any potential impacts on the landscape or surrounding areas before requesting this service.
Homeowners considering terrain clearing should evaluate the extent of vegetation or debris that needs removal and consider any local regulations or permits that might apply. It’s also helpful to clarify the desired end result, whether that’s a cleared lot for construction or a more manageable outdoor space. Understanding these details can ensure the project aligns with property goals and facilitates a smooth process from planning to completion.

Terrain Clearing Questions
What types of terrain can be cleared? Terrain clearing services can handle wooded areas, overgrown fields, and uneven land to prepare properties for development or landscaping.
Is terrain clearing suitable for large properties? Yes, it is effective for both small and large properties needing brush removal, land leveling, or site preparation.
What equipment is used for terrain clearing? Heavy machinery such as bulldozers, excavators, and skid steers are commonly used to efficiently clear and grade land.
What are common reasons for terrain clearing? Property owners often request terrain clearing for building projects, garden expansion, erosion control, or creating open space.
